Ilha do Francês is a small island situated 1000 metres from the shore, positioned between Jurerê and Canasvieiras. The site features rocky shores and calm, warm waters, making it suitable for beginner snorkellers. The side of the island facing the mainland is particularly well-suited for surface activities. Water temperatures range from 18C to 26C, influenced by the Brazil Current, which provides shallower and more protected conditions compared to the open ocean. Access to the site is available via both shore and boat entry. Divers and snorkellers should be aware of sharp coral present in the area. Consider visiting between May and August for more attractive pricing compared to the high season.
Access is primarily via schooner, though private motorboat, jet-ski, or kayak are possible. Swimming is only recommended for experienced professionals due to the distance from the shore.
